South African Pagan’s Rights Alliance fights against witch-hunts

South African Pagan’s Rights Alliance fights against witch-hunts | Contemporary Paganism | Scoop.it
We find this Pagan religion to be the primary target for a lot of uninformed prejudice‚ hence most of our advocacy work focuses on this subject‚ whether promoting accurate information about Witchcraft (modern and pre-Christian)‚ or advocating against violent witch-hunts (which‚ ironically enough‚ do not target actual self-identified Witches).

My First Pagan Sabbath: A Look at Montclair’s Witch and Druid Community

My First Pagan Sabbath: A Look at Montclair’s Witch and Druid Community | Contemporary Paganism | Scoop.it
There were no broomsticks or long black robes. Instead, we found ourselves in a circle of metal folding chairs, gathered with a group of strangers who couldn’t seem to stop cracking jokes with each other. If it weren’t for the spare altar topped with candles, pomegranate seeds, and a rune effigy of the Goddess, you might not even know this was a pagan affair.
